New Hampshire: Marijuana bill drubbed in committee The marijuana decriminalization effort at the State House appears to have gone up in smoke. The Senate Judiciary Committee yesterday voted 4-0 against a bill that would decriminalize possession of one-quarter of an ounce of the drug, making it a violation rather than a misdemeanor. The House passed the bill 193-141 last month. Gov. John Lynch immediately issued a rare veto threat, and Senate leaders announced their opposition to it.
